10 Delicious Eastside LA Brunch Spots You Have to Try

Brunch entails day drinking, messy egg benedicts and sweet and savory pancakes, an imperative part of our weekend ritual! And with the growing popularity of the food scene on the Eastside, the options are infinite. To help you narrow down your options, here are 10 delicious Eastside LA brunch spots you have to try. Free up your weekend plans, because we’re going to brunch!

DTLA

Redbird 

Redbird is the embodiment of refined brunching that reflects the diversity of LA and offers something for everyone! Taste the Shrimp & Grits or the Potato Churro! Whatever you order, will put a smile on your face!

Poppy + Rose

Look no further for the ultimate comfort food! Poppy + Rose is a take on country kitchens with a healthy Californian twist! There’s nothing like the classic biscuits, gravy and eggs or buttermilk fried chicken and waffles!

Silver Lake

Trois Familia

Trois Familia is inspired by French, Mexican and California cuisine. Take your tastebuds on a trip around the world with their Churro French toast with Mexican chocolate or the Chicken Milanesa with raw and pickled cucumbers! And don’t forget the obligatory Nutella malt!

Square One Dining 

Try the mushroom toast, or herb omelet! Then wash it down with their heart-healthy matcha latte with house made almond milk or the clover juice! They also offer “Counter Culture Coffee,” “August Uncommon Teas,” and wine and beer on tap!

Echo Park

Ostrich Farm

This restaurant’s American roots are illustrated by their wood-fired grill and produce from their very own garden! Though intimate, they deliver big flavors! Start off with a cheese plate then try their brioche French toast with brown butter pears and warm syrup. Yum!

Lot 1 Cafe 

Lot 1 Cafe offers $5 create your own omelette or $10 endless mimosas. But the true highlight are the live musical performances that accompany you while you enjoy your food! They bring that Underground New York Coffeehouse atmosphere to you!

Boyle Heights

La Mascota Bakery & Cafe 

La Mascota has been around for generations and continues to be a family eatery! Try the massive tortas for only $5 or the Gavina Coffee that will certainly wake you up!

Zapotec Cafe

By ordering a wrap, panini, quesadilla or burrito, you will help a good cause! Proceeds spent at Zapotec Cafe go back to helping local artists to exhibit their artwork commission free!

Highland Park

Kitchen Mouse

This vegetarian cafe on bustling Figueroa features freshly made food featuring local ingredients. Regulars love to order the  chilaquiles, but beware of long lines on the weekend!

Glassell Park

Lemon Poppy Kitchen

This cozy, gourmet brunch spot features homestyle brunch food with many raving about the cauliflower hash, polenta, and the French toast. It’s a hole-in-the-wall spot located in a strip mall, but don’t let that fool you – this place is a hidden gem!
